Re: ramp controller in `flagwave/rollout.go` — logic looks fine, but the defaults are too aggressive for on-call comfort. A 10% jump per tick with a 30s evaluation window means a bad flag can hit half the fleet before the first alert fires. Slow the ramp, widen the window, and wire the abort threshold to the error-budget gauge, not raw 5xx count. I've set the values I'd accept below; ship with these.

constants for yaduf-fahag:
BUDGETS = {
    "kelix": 528,
    "briwyn": 734,
}

## Further Reading

Sensor drift is the most common cause of false humidity alarms in the Verdanta greenhouse controller. New team members should understand how the calibration daemon compensates for drift on the hygrometer array before touching threshold configs. Start with the drift-model overview, then the recalibration schedule. Both documents are collected on the internal page below.

wiki page, hawef-baduf: https://kibana.ferracloud.local/job

**Q: Does Quillstream compact my plugin's topic logs automatically?**

Yep — Quillstream runs compaction on any topic with a retention policy of `compact`, keeping only the latest record per key. Your plugin should tolerate older duplicates disappearing mid-stream. Tombstones stick around for 24 hours before cleanup. If compaction behaves oddly with your custom serializer, drop us a line.

pager mailbox: holius@nelvrogrid.internal

## Artifact Signing: Pagination Notes for the Public REST API

As discussed at last week's sync, the Lanternfell artifact registry now paginates `/v2/artifacts` with cursor tokens rather than page offsets. Clients must follow the `next_cursor` field verbatim; constructing cursors manually will break once we shard the index. Each page of results includes a detached signature so consumers can verify listings independently of individual artifacts. Verification requires the current Lanternfell signing key, reproduced below for convenience.

release key, taduf-yajef: bky13_uGiieNoy5KKUY

## Account Recovery & Canary Gating — Plugin Authors

Heads up: if your plugin touches the recovery flow on Fenwick Cloud, it rides our canary gates. Canary gets 5% of recovery traffic for 30 minutes; if error rate stays under 0.5%, we promote. Failed gates auto-rollback, no exceptions. If the canary locks you out of your staging account mid-deploy, use the passphrase below to restore access.

strongbox words: raldor-eliir-lamael